Understanding the Risks of Novel Psychoactive Substances

New compounds known as Novel Psychoactive Substances (NPS) create a significant threat to public health. These materials are created to mimic the effects of illegal drugs like copyright but often have uncertain effects. The production of NPS is fast, resulting in a continuously supply of new substances, making it challenging for agencies and medical staff to detect and react the potential harm. Users often assume they are taking one substance, but may unknowingly ingest another, leading to unexpected and potentially deadly consequences. The long-term health impacts of NPS use are largely unknown, but early data suggests they can cause severe organ injury, psychiatric problems, and even demise.

The Legal Grey Area of Research Chemicals

The world of experimental chemicals presents a troublesome regulatory landscape. Often marketed as "research chemicals," these unidentified compounds frequently exist in a precarious position regarding illegality position. Manufacturers sometimes exploit loopholes in existing laws, creating variations of already banned substances, only for government bodies to act with restrictions that fall behind the innovation cycle.
